Overview Gufigest 8% Gel

Gestational support gel (8% Gufigest) helps re-establish regular menstrual cycles in women experiencing amenorrhea. This natural hormone plays a crucial role in ovulation and menstruation regulation, aiding fertility and conception.

How to use Gufigest 8% Gel:

Apply this medication topically only. Follow your physician's instructions regarding dosage and treatment length. Always consult the product label for application details. Before use, cleanse and thoroughly dry the affected skin. Gently spread the gel onto the area. Afterwards, wash your hands, except when the hands themselves require treatment.

How Gufigest 8% Gel works:

Progesterone gel, Gufigest 8%, is a female hormone that supports uterine lining development. This aids in pregnancy establishment and maintenance for women experiencing infertility. Furthermore, it mitigates estrogen's adverse effects on the uterus in postmenopausal women.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The topical application of Gufigest 8% Gel is typically deemed safe for pregnant individuals. Preclinical trials using animal models revealed minimal or no negative impacts on fetal development; nonetheless, data from human clinical trials remain scarce.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The application of Gufigest 8% Gel while breastfeeding is likely safe. Available human data indicates minimal risk to the infant.
